我很抱歉这个问题看起来问得太多了,但无论我问了多少相关问题的答案,似乎都没有用。请参阅(按顺序)here,here,here,和here.我在iOS8(仅限iPhone)上运行Xcode6.4,使用CocoaPods。提供了许多其他答案,似乎有一个build设置或一般设置在我的Xcode版本中不存在,得出许多没有帮助的结论。作为引用,我关注了ThisCocoaPodsTutorial这很容易工作。但只有当我尝试将应用程序加载到我的手机上时(是的,我有有效的证书,并且我的其他应用程序在不使用其他依赖项的情况下也能正常工作),应用程序在即将加载时立即崩溃。dyld:Librarynotlo
我在调试项目中的swiftpod时遇到问题。我们已经创建了一个swiftpod,并将其作为开发pod集成到我们的一个项目中。一切运行良好。但是,当我们尝试调试pod中的代码时,我们看不到任何值。我已经检查过,我们没有去除Pods项目和主项目中的调试符号。还有什么可能是错的。我们如何解决这个问题?这是我“po”变量时的一些输出:这是我的项目(不是Pods项目)的build设置 最佳答案 几天前,我遇到了完全相同的问题。我的解决方案是将build设置中的优化标志设置为无:SWIFT_OPTIMIZATION_LEVEL="-Onone"
具有以下项目结构:应用程序目标驻留在Xcode项目(App.xcodeproj)上,依赖于驻留在不同Xcode项目(Framework.xcodeproj)上的框架目标。应用目标取决于Materialpod框架目标取决于AFNetworkingpod。CocoaPods是否支持这种设置?我的第一次尝试是做这样的事情:platform:ios,'9.0'use_frameworks!target'App'doworkspace'App.xcworkspace'project'App.xcodeproj'pod'Material'endtarget'Framework'doworkspac
这看起来应该很容易完成。我不知道为什么我似乎无法找到一个简单的答案。我正在创建一个具有pod依赖项的pod库。所以在我的.podspec中,我有一个s.dependency'SomePod','~>1.0'。因为我正在使用SomePod编写我的库,所以我需要它的源文件以便导入和使用它。当然,一种方法是在repo中有一个PodFile,然后podinstallSomePod。但是有没有其他方法可以下载somePod依赖项,以便我可以在我的库中使用它?拥有干净结构的最佳实践是什么?仅供引用,我正在使用CookieCutter库以生成我所有的项目结构。剩下我要做的是下载那些podspec依赖
我正在尝试使用Cocoapod在我的swift应用程序中安装Firebase,如下所示:pod'Firebase/Core'pod'Firebase/Messaging'但是当我处理pod安装时出现错误:[!]Errorinstallingnanopb[!]/usr/bin/curl-f-L-o/var/folders/82/qk0yjdtx5xl0hnzsk2s2h30h0000gn/T/d20170722-19429-tm6t4q/file.tgzhttp://koti.kapsi.fi/~jpa/nanopb/download/nanopb-0.3.8.tar.gz--creat
我一直在尝试将我的项目迁移到cocoapods。我觉得我快到了,但我被困在了:ld:frameworknotfoundFirebaseforarchitecturex86_64error:linkercommandfailedwithexitcode1(use-vtoseeinvocation)我正在尝试使用我的“app.xcworkspace”进行编译,项目如下所示:还有:我已经尝试启动其他项目并且firebase在那里工作,所以这个项目设置有问题......有什么想法吗?我的播客文件如下所示:#Uncommentthislinetodefineaglobalplatformfory
我希望我从来没有更新过我的pod,整个项目充满了错误,一个具体的错误在下面的照片中,我无法修复它,现在看来我已经准备好将我的应用程序提交到AppStore就像它都毁了一样。最重要的是,它让我删除了一堆可选值。funcuploadData(user:User){letchangeRequest=user.createProfileChangeRequest()changeRequest.displayName=self.nameUser.text!changeRequest.commitChanges(completion:nil)letimageRef=self.userStorage
我的简单cocoapod项目只有4个文件(3个类和1个Storyboard):但我一直遇到如下图所示的问题:Notenoughargumentsprovided;whereistheinoutdocumenttooperateon?如何消除它? 最佳答案 从CompileSources构建阶段删除PhotoGallery.storyboard文件并添加到CopyBundleResources阶段。 关于ios-Cocoapods:没有提供足够的参数;要操作的输入文档在哪里?,我们在Sta
1.安装cocoapodssudogeminstallcocoapods--user-install提示:WARNING:Youdon'thave/Users/mmy/.local/share/gem/ruby/2.6.0/bininyourPATH, gemexecutableswillnotrun.2.打开文件open~/.zshrc3.配环境exportPATH=/Users/mmy/.local/share/gem/ruby/2.6.0/bin:$PATH3.重置source~/.zshrc4.验证podpod--version5.官方文档https://guides.cocoapod
1.执行命令sudogeminstallcocoapods 报错:Youdon'thavewritepermissionsforthe/Library/Ruby/Gems/2.6.0directory非常不推荐sudo安装!!!2.安装新的homebrew(参考官网https://github.com/homebrew/install#uninstall-homebrew)首先卸载:/bin/bash-c"$(curl-fsSLhttps://raw.githubusercontent.com/Homebrew/install/HEAD/uninstall.sh)"然后安装新的/bin/bas